On 10 July 2023, Mr. Luis Jorge Romero, Director General of the European Telecommunications Standards Institute (ETSI), visited China’s Ministry of Industry and Information Technology (MIIT). During the visit, Mr. Romero had a meeting with representatives of MIIT’s Information and Communication Development Department, including Mr. Liu Yulin, Level I Bureau Rank Official; Ms. Sun Ji, Director of the Network Technology Division; and Deng Jianhui, Official of the Network Technology Division. The European side was represented by the Mr. Luis Jorge Romero and SESEC team, including Dr. Betty Xu, Director of SESEC, who also attended the meeting and provided support.

During the first half of the meeting, Mr. Liu Yulin provided a comprehensive introduction of MIIT’s efforts in supporting the development of the information and communication industry through standardization activities and policies. In his speech, he highlighted the role of 5G in supporting China’s digital economy and presented China’s achievement in 5G deployment. Specifically, by the end of May 2023, the number of 5G base station in China had reached 28,400, while the number of 5G base stations per 10,000 people had reached 18. Mr. Liu Yulin emphasized the commonalities between Europe and China in terms of their pursuit of digital and green development, which he believed could serve as the foundation for Sino-European cooperation.

Following Mr. Liu Yulin’s speech, Mr. Luis Jorge Romero expressed appreciation for MIIT hosting the, and then gave a detailed introduction to ETSI’s priorities, including the development of digital standards, promoting green and sustainable development, and security issues. To help MIIT to understand European actions, he also covered various digital and green transition policies that the European Commission has recently implemented.

Both sides were delighted to have this face-to-face meeting. At the end of the meeting, Mr. Liu Yulin invited Mr. Luis Jorge Romero to participate in PT Expo China in the next year.
